Question : The synthesis of which chemical is inhibited due to aspirin?
Option 1: Pyrites
Option 2: Prostaglandins
Option 3: Histamines
Option 4: Analgesics
Correct Answer: Prostaglandins
Solution : The correct option is Prostaglandins .
Aspirin, or acetylsalicylic acid, inhibits the synthesis of prostaglandins. Prostaglandins are chemical compounds that play a role in inflammation, pain and fever. Aspirin achieves this inhibition by irreversibly inhibiting the enzyme cyclooxygenase (COX), which is involved in the synthesis of prostaglandins from arachidonic acid.
